Norm and I had to travel to Pottstown, Pennsylvania for an "engineering summit", which was basically three days of meetings with people from different teams who are all collaborating on a new product. I knew I needed a Picture Of The Week, so I brought my camera. Unfortunately, I only had time to take three candidate pictures. When I got home, I couldn't choose between the three pictures I took, so I decided to use all of them.

The trip itself was fairly routine, until the end. We decided to leave from Waterloo International Airport, which was much better than going all the way to Pearson. It only takes 15 minutes to get there by car, and there are never any lineups, because there aren't very many flights. We flew on a Saab 340 turboprop to Detroit, and from there we took a McDonnell Douglas DC-9 to Philadelphia.

On the way back, our flight out of Philadelphia was delayed by almost four hours, causing us to miss our connection in Detroit, so we had to stay the night there and catch an early flight into Waterloo the next day. So, I really didn't get much done from Monday to Friday this week. Oh well.

Pottstown was an interesting place... it is about an hour away from Philadelphia, and is surrounded by farmland. I kind of felt like I was in Springfield, mostly because of the nuclear cooling towers that were always present on the skyline, looming over the town. I didn't actually get to see the town, because the hotel was only a few blocks away from the office, and both are on the outskirts.

The left photo is the view from my hotel room. The center photo is pretty obvious. The right photo was actually taken from outside the Harris office, looking towards the nuclear power plant.

Technical details: All three photos were taken with my Rebel XT + kit lens. The left photo was taken at 55mm, ISO 100, f/8 for 1/80th of a second. The center photo was taken at 18mm, ISO 400, f/5 for 1/20th of a second. The right photo was taken at 55mm, ISO 100, f/8 for 1/30th of a second.
